Pull up a chair in the cozy Hick Bar-B-Que, right on Historic Route 66 in Cuba, and you'll instantly feel at home.
A hearty sandwich. You'll have more than a dozen scrumptious sandwiches from which to choose - from beef brisket and pulled pork to smoked bratwurst and smoked sausage.
The menu's brimming with deliciousness, including wild cherry-smoked dinners like pork loin, sliced turkey, and a sample platter that allows you to taste a bit of ribs, beef brisket, and pulled pork.
If you're a fan of baked potatoes, dig into a massive baked potato. Don't forget to check out the sides, too, which can create a meal of their own. Baked sweet potatoes and green beans are among your choices.
